【ecshop教程】ecshop首页调用指定商品分类下商品数量循环和css循环使用说明

商城首页调用指定商品分类下商品数量循环和css循环使用说明

<!--{foreach from=$jcw_chajian_hot_goods_1 item=goods   name=no}-->  调用ID

{if $smarty.foreach.no.iteration < 8}  控制商品显示数量

 <li class="ecshop{$smarty.foreach.no.iteration}"> CSS循环   比如数量是 6个 CSS 效果是:ecshop1   ecshop2----ecshop6

<span class="number">{$smarty.foreach.no.iteration}</span>  循环数量显示

<h4>{$goods.name|truncate:20}</h4>控制商品名称 长度

 

{/if}
 <!--{/foreach}-->

 

 效果如下

 

 

举例2:

            <?php
$children3 = get_children($GLOBALS['smarty']->_var['goods_cat']['id']);
$GLOBALS['smarty']->assign('hotGoods3',   get_category_recommend_goods('hot', $children3));
?>

 

 <dl id="con_goods1_1" style=" display:block">
            <!--{foreach from=$hotGoods3 item=goods name=name}-->
            {if $smarty.foreach.name.iteration < 6}
            <ul class="ECSHOP show_fang_box">
             <span>{$smarty.foreach.name.iteration}</span>
              <li class="img"><a href="{$goods.url}" target="_blank" title="{$goods.name|escape:html}"><img src="{$goods.thumb}" width="60" height="60" alt="{$goods.name|escape:html}" /></a></li>
              
              <li>
                <a href="{$goods.url}" target="_blank" title="{$goods.name|escape:html}">{$goods.name|truncate:20}</a><br>
                <font class="f1">
                  <!-- {if $goods.promote_price neq ""} --> 
                  {$goods.promote_price} 
                  <!-- {else}--> 
                  {$goods.shop_price} 
                  <!--{/if}-->
                  </font>
              </li>
            </ul>
             {/if}
            <!--{/foreach}-->
            
     </dl>


版权声明:本文来源于互联网,如有侵权,请联系下方邮箱,一个工作日删除!